The Halloween connection Image: ©Marvel Studios/Disney So, if you’re wondering where Jamie and John are, you need to remember that these characters no longer exist in the 2018 timeline. However, because Halloween 2018 ignores all of the previous sequels, Karen is Laurie’s only daughter. Due to the convoluted nature of the Halloween movie timeline, Karen is technically Laurie’s third child, following Jamie Lloyd ( Halloween 4) and John Tate ( Halloween H20). So, for audiences who have never watched Halloween II or Halloween 4: The Return of Michael Myers etc, it’s not a problem – simply watch the original movie, before jumping straight to the 2018 film and you won’t have any issues understanding what’s going on!įor Halloween 2018, Judy Greer joined the cast to take on the role of Laurie Strode’s daughter, Karen Nelson. If Halloween 2018 is the eleventh movie in the series, how is it a direct sequel to the original? Simple: Halloween 2018 pushes the reset button on the franchise and ignores every movie from the Halloween timeline, with the exception of the original! Push the button Image: ©Compass International Pictures The ten previous movies include: Halloween (1978), Halloween II (1981), Halloween III: Season of the Witch (1982), Halloween 4: The Return of Michael Myers (1988), Halloween 5: The Revenge of Michael Myers (1989), Halloween: The Curse of Michael Myers (1995), Halloween H20 (1998), Halloween: Resurrection (2002), Halloween (2007), and Halloween II (2009). So, whether you’re a long-time fan or you’re a newcomer, there’s plenty to learn.Īlthough Halloween 2018 is a direct sequel to the 1978 slasher movie, Halloween, picking up the story 40 years after the events of the original film, in reality the movie is the eleventh entry in the Halloween series.
